Figure 218: Ground instantaneous overcurrent configuration settings
The following settings are available for each ground instantaneous overcurrent element.
Function
Range: Enabled, Disabled
Default: Disabled
This setting enables and disables the ground instantaneous overcurrent protection
element.
Source
Range: LINE (SRC 1), BKR 1 (SRC 2), BKR 2 (SRC 3)
Default: LINE (SRC 1)
This setting selects the signal source for the ground instantaneous overcurrent
protection element.
Pickup
Range: 0.000 to 30.000 pu in steps of 0.001
Default: 1.000 pu
This setting specifies the ground instantaneous overcurrent pickup level in per-unit
values.
Delay
Range: 0.00 to 600.00 seconds in steps of 0.01
Default: 0.00 seconds
This setting delays the assertion of the GROUND IOC OP operands. It is used to achieve
timing coordination with other elements and relays.
Reset Delay
Range: 0.00 to 600.00 seconds in steps of 0.01
Default: 0.00 seconds
This setting specifies a delay for the reset of the ground instantaneous overcurrent
element between the operate output state and the return to logic 0 after the input
passes outside the defined pickup range. This setting is used to ensure that the relay
output contacts are closed long enough to ensure reception by downstream equipment.
Block
Range: any FlexLogic operand or shared operand
Default: Off
Assertion of the operand assigned to this setting blocks operation of the ground
instantaneous overcurrent element.
